TL;DR

A local attacker with low-privilege code execution capability can exploit a vulnerability in Apple's macOS graphics driver for Intel Kaby Lake processors to disclose sensitive information.

What happened

['AppleIntelKBLGraphics driver contains an out-of-bounds read flaw', 'Local exploitation possible by attackers with low-privileged access']

Why it matters for ops

['Sensitive data disclosure risk', 'Potential misuse of leaked info by malicious actors']
